Missing Itasca County man is found

June 14, 2014 at 11:10AM
Paul Joseph O'Reilly, 68
Paul Joseph O'Reilly, 68 (Catherine Preus/The Minnesota Star Tribune)

Itasca County authorities said Saturday morning that they have located a 68-year-old man who was reported missing after he left his home Friday morning to run an errand and never returned.

Because of health issues, authorities had been concerned for the welfare of Paul Joseph O'Reilly, a sheriff's dispatcher said.

Marcell is an unincorporated community in north-central Minnesota, and located 28 miles north of Grand Rapids. State Highways 38 and 286 are main routes in the community.
